  • Gr bner Bases and the Computation of Group Cohomology
  • Written by author David J. Green
  • Published by Springer-Verlag New York, LLC, January 2008
  • This monograph develops the Gröbner basis methods needed to perform efficient state-of- the-art calculations in the cohomology of finite groups. Results obtained include the first counterexample to the conjecture that the ideal of essential classes square

Introduction.- Part I Constructing minimal resolutions.- 1. Bases for finite-dimensional algebras and modules.- 2. The Buchberger Algorithm for modules.- 3. Constructing minimal resolutions.- Part II Cohomology ring structure.- 4. Gröbner bases for graded commutative algebras.- 5. The visible ring structure.- 6. The completeness of the presentation.- Part III Experimental results.- 7. Experimental results.- A. Sample cohomology calculations.- Epilogue.- References.- Index.
